    "Freshly boiled eggs are encased in a herb flavoured sausage “jacket” and are then deep-fried until golden and crisp, delicious! Contrary to popular belief, Scotch eggs are not Scottish, and they were actually invented by the famous London department store “Fortnum & Mason” in 1738, where they are still available today.
